From: YTHDF2 promotes anaplastic thyroid cancer progression by activating the DDIT4/AKT/mTOR signaling pathway

Fig. 5

YTHDF2 promoted tumor growth and metastasis in vivo. A, B The tumor growth curve of xenografts was plotted by measuring the tumor size (width^2 × length × 0.52) with caliper. The tumor size at the endpoint in the above group was analyzed by Student’s t-test. The subcutaneous tumor models were observed after 28 days, the anatomized subcutaneous tumor xenografts were weighed and analyzed with Student’s t-test. C Representative IHC staining micrographs of YTHDF2 in tumor xenografts were conducted. D. Proteins were extracted from animal subcutaneous tumors for WB detection of EMT-associated proteins. E. The BALB/c nude mice injected with cells via tail vein were imaged at week 4 to evaluate the entire metastasis by the IVIS. F. H&E staining of multiple metastatic organs was performed to identify the metastatic loci. Error bars represent the SD obtained from at least three independent experiments.*P < 0.05, **P < 0.01, ***P < 0.001
